Listed Building record TQ 63 NE 78 - GARDEN WALLS TO THE GARDEN SOUTH AND EAST OF MARLE PLACE INCLUDING GATEWAY TO THE COURTYARD

Summary

Marle Place is a privately-owned Wealden garden with acres of flower beds, woodland and orchards. The site is one of the Seven Wonders of the Weald. Main construction periods 1867 to 1899. The following text is from the original listed building designation: "Garden walls to the garden south and east of Marle Place including gateway to the courtyard. Late 19th century brick garden walls; gateway brick with a tiled roof. The garden walls extend parallel to the road and are buttressed. The gateway has a gabletted roof on brick piers, the roof supported on curved timber braces."
